ALEXANDRIA, Va., Dec. 23 -- United States Patent no. 12,505,395, issued on Dec. 23, was assigned to Kyndryl Inc. (New York).

"System to infer longevity of cloud computing resource usage and rank in order of importance" was invented by Keri Wheatley (Sevierville, Tenn.), Mouleswara Reddy Chintakunta (Allagadda, India) and Omar Odibat (Cedar Park, Texas).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"An approach is disclosed that creates a network graph that identifies computing resources as nodes. Each of the computing resources is weighted based upon the corresponding resource's attributes and usage.
